Started in 1997 we are a small company of 5 employees, the majority wheelchair users, where personal service and attention to detail are paramount. Draft is owned by a partnership combination of Barry Norman and Dan Chambers:
After being in a wheelchair since 1970, Barry has the experience of being a long-term active chair user. This experience translates into the knowledge to accurately and sympathetically specify wheelchairs for different lifestyles. Also an ex-wheelchair racer of international standard Barry deals with all of the assessments on the racing wheelchairs using his knowledge to achieve the correct seating position required for maximum efficiency whether the client is a top international or starting athlete.
With a background in custom cycle frame manufacture, Dan's lifelong passion for structural and mechanical engineering has enabled Draft to manufacture a number of world class products across several disciplines. His attention to detail and constant improvement of the product has helped to produce 9 current world records and 13 Paralympic medals.

Each product is bespoke, individually built from the ground up for each client. There is no mass production, no standard widths or angles. Every client can discuss requirements with the people who will actually design and build their chair.
